Proposed Expansion of the West Hants Landfill
- Details
- Category: Environmental Insights
Consultative Process for Approval Under the Environmental Act
Green For Life (GFL) Environmental Inc. is proposing an expansion of the West Hants Landfill (1569 Walton Woods Rd, Centre Burlington, NS) under the Environmental Act and Activities Designation Regulations to extend its lifespan by approximately 19 years. The project would involve both horizontal and vertical expansions, as the facility nears its designed capacity. The expansion would add cells to the north, east, and west of the existing landfill and would include necessary infrastructure upgrades, such as replacing groundwater monitoring wells, expanding the sedimentation pond, and constructing new leachate and pretreatment ponds. The proposed vertical limit of the landfill would increase from 63.5 m to 68.5 m, with estimated footprint expansions of 44,300 m² (north), 67,000 m² (east), and 52,000 m² (west).

Short-Term Rentals
- Details
- Category: News
Following the Provincial changes to regulations for short-term rentals and tourist accommodations, the West Hants Planning and Development Department has been receiving an influx of requests from short-term rental owners for letters that their short-term rental is compliant with Municipal Land Use By-laws.
Although WHRM does not specifically regulate short-term rentals, the Development Officer must check that each property is appropriately zoned to allow residential uses. This is done through a zoning confirmation letter where a Development Officer will provide a signed letter certifying the zoning and the requirements of the Land Use By-law for an identified property.

In accordance with the Fees Policy, a fee of $50 for the zoning confirmation letter can be paid to the Municipality by visiting the West Hants Office at 76 Morison Drive in Windsor.
Please note that due to the influx of requests, a zoning confirmation letter will take approximately 2 weeks to issue following the submission of a complete application email and fee.

Secondary Suite Permit Fees: Removed for 3 Years!
- Details
- Category: News
We have great news!
As you may know, WHRM received a commitment of over $1.08 million from the Government of Canada through the Housing Accelerator Fund, to be used to influence policy changes that support the development of new housing. WHRM submitted a Housing Action Plan as part of the application to the program which outlined 7 actions the Municipality would take to help support this goal.
Action 4 was to remove permit fees for secondary suites. On May 28, Council approved amendments to the Fees Policy to remove the development and building permit fees for secondary suite applications for the next three years (May 29, 2024, to 2027)!
